Highways engineers have confirmed that structural repairs will be carried out this summer on the historic A65 bridge at Coniston Cold. The narrow crossing has long been a notorious bottleneck for heavy goods vehicles moving across the southern edge of the Dales. Temporary signals and lane closures will be deployed to keep the bridge safe while teams reinforce the ageing masonry, prompting warnings for motorists to map out detour routes well in advance.
